Epson Stylus Pro 4800 Overview

Designed to meet the needs of the most demanding professionals, the Epson Stylus Pro 4800 incorporates a unique 17-inch wide printer design with a breakthrough 8-color ink technology (Epson UltraChrome K3). You'll Be able to produce archival prints with amazing color fidelity, gloss-level, and scratch resistance, while providing consistently stable colors that significantly outperform lesser ink technologies. the Epson Stylus Pro 4800 also makes it easy to make professional neutral and toned black and white prints with higher density levels and virtually no metamerism or bronzing. Even more remarkable, the high-performance 1-inch wide print head produces an astonishing resolution of 2880 x 1440 dpi to deliver a level of image quality and speed that even exceeds our previous best.

Furthermore, the Epson Stylus Pro 4800 can handle virtually any media type in roll form up to 17-inch wide, and it incorporates a high-capacity paper tray capable of handling cut-sheet media up to 17" x 22". There is even a front-loading straight-through path capable of handling up to 1.5mm posterboard media, giving you the ultimate in media flexibility. The Professional Edition also includes a custom-designed PostScript Language Level 3 Compatible RIP by ColorBurst for professional workflow and color management support.

8-Channel Print Head Technology
The breakthrough print head design is capable of handling eight separate ink channels and the 1-inch wide high-performance print head has 180 nozzles per channel for fast print speeds
Maximum Resolution of 2880 x 1440 dpi
The Stylus Pro 4800 produces incredibly sharp text and line art with extremely fine blends and photographic transitions
Variable-Sized Droplet with AMC Technology
The Stylus Pro 4800 produces variable-sized droplets as small as 3.5 picoliter to greatly decrease print times while optimizing photographic quality. Furthermore, the proprietary Active Meniscus Control (AMC) technology precisely controls the curvature of every ink droplet within each nozzle before releasing it onto the media. The result is extremely sharp and accurate placement of ink droplets for outstanding photographic print quality.
Epson PreciseColor Technology
In order to ensure consistent printing between multiple Stylus Pro printers of the same model, Epson has enhanced the production process to include colorimetric calibration. This system evaluates and adjusts each printer's difference at the manufacturing stage, assuring you of consistent color output from printer to printer.
Automatic Print Head Alignment and Print Head Cleaning Technology
A built-in sensor reads printed data for highly precise alignments of all color channels, and auto aligns both single and bi-directional print modes while another built-in sensor reads the nozzle check pattern and automatically cleans the print head if any problems are found - even for partially clogged nozzles
Epson UltraChrome K3 Ink
Epson UltraChrome K3 ink technology uses an 8-color ink set that incorporates three unique levels of black, which along with the latest color pigment technology, dramatically improves both color and black and white prints.     • 8-Color Pigment-Based Ink System
      Incorporating high density pigments, Epson UltraChrome K3 produces prints with an extremely wide color gamut allowing the reproduction of colors that were originally envisioned at the point of capture. With its expanded color gamut and breakthrough 8-color system, no other ink set can reproduce the three dimensional lifelike quality and stunning photographic feel of Epson UltraChrome K3 inks. Furthermore, Epson UltraChrome K3 ink incorporates High-gloss Microcrystal Encapsulation Technology along with unique screening algorithms and Light Light Black ink that significantly reduces gloss differential. There is no longer any compromise for professionals that require glossy prints that have excellent longevity and durability.

    • Three-Level Black Ink Technology
      Utilizing a unique three level black ink technology, Epson UltraChrome K3 ink significantly improves overall gray balance while enhancing midtone and highlight detail yielding a smoother tonal range. And by virtually eliminating metamerism and bronzing, both black and white and color prints can be produced with the look and feel of a traditional photograph while utilizing all the advantages of a digital workflow.

    • Advanced Black and White Printing Technology
      Epson's unique driver technology takes full advantage of the new three-level black ink system, allowing the production of the highest quality neutral and toned prints from a single ink set. In addition, proprietary Epson screening technology, developed specifically for black and white printing, produces outstanding image quality with no color crossover or color cast. For the first time photographers can make sellable black and white prints without going into a darkroom.

    • Two User-Exchangeable Black Ink Modes
      With two different black ink modes - Photo Black and Matte Black - Epson UltraChrome K3 provides an innovative solution to optimize the black ink density for various media types. Photo Black ink can be used for all media types with professional quality results. The optional Matte Black ink significantly increases black optical density when printing on matte and fine art type papers. This innovative solution enables the use of just one printer for all media types.
Professional Media Handling
With four built-in media paths including roll feed, cut-sheet tray, front-top manual feed, and a straight-through front manual feed handling weights up to 1.5mm thick posterboard, the Epson Stylus Pro 4800 can print on virtually any media type, in roll or cut sheet, from letter up to 17" wide, and the built-in high-capacity paper tray handling up to 250 sheets of plain letter-sized paper or up to 50 sheets of photographic media up to 17" x 22". Furthermore, The printer supports printing on both sides of the media without damaging the previously printed side. The user-adjustable Roll Media Spindle accepts either 2" or 3" media cores and the printer includes a built-in automatic media cutter.
True BorderFree Printing
The Stylus Pro 4800 is capable of printing off both left and right edges of roll based media, while automatically cutting top and bottom edges to produce a full-bleed print on all four sides
Epson Intelligent High-Capacity Ink System
The Epson Stylus Pro 4800 uses eight individual ink cartridges and utilizes both 110ml and 220ml ink cartridges simultaneously to optimize ink usage. The ink Cartridge system also allows users to replace ink cartridges on the fly, even during the middle of a print job thereby greatly increasing productivity.
Epson PrintJob Information System
The built-in printer memory automatically tracks key print job statistics, such as ink and media usage, remaining media, data file and user names, print times and more. These reports can be download from printer memory or printed for the purpose of job and resource management.
Superior Connectivity
The Epson Stylus Pro 4800 includes USB 2.0, and IEEE 1394 (FireWire) interfaces and even an Epson Expansion Slot for installing the included 10/100 BaseT Ethernet card. It also includes Professional Epson Photographic Drivers for Macintosh and Windows and is also fully supported by most leading third party RIPs and workflows.
Includes Custom-designed PostScript Language Level 3 Compatible RIP by ColorBurst
This fully compatible software RIP for both Macintosh OS X and Windows XP is SWOP Certified and PANTONE Licensed to include the full PANTONE Color Library. This RIP also supports Professional Color Management Technology, including separate Input ICC profiles for RGB, CMYK, and Grayscale images. Other features of this RIP include Ink Limiting Technology with CMYK curve adjustments for each ink channel, built-in Printer Linearization Technology compatible with many third-party spectrophotometer devices, an easy-to-use RIP Server Interface and Job Manager with Hot Folder Capability, and much more!
